The Role Overjet is seeking a hands-on Tech Lead / Engineering Manager to lead our Insurance Verification pod within the Revenue Cycle Management (RCM) organization. This is a player-coach role: you'll spend meaningful time in the codebase — designing, reviewing, and shipping — while also owning the day-to-day leadership, delivery, and growth of a small pod of engineers based out of our Pakistan (PK) team. The Insurance Verification pod builds the systems that automate eligibility checks and benefits verification for dental practices, reducing manual front-desk work and preventing costly claim denials downstream. You'll own the technical direction and delivery of this product area, working closely with product, other RCM pods, and AI teams to ship reliable, high-throughput verification workflows. This is a great opportunity for someone who wants to keep building while growing into (or continuing to grow in) an engineering leadership track — combining technical ownership of a meaningful product surface with direct people management of a tight-knit, high-trust pod. Overjet is the world-leader in dental AI. Founded by experts from MIT and Harvard University, Overjet builds artificial intelligence that helps dental organizations give patients the highest quality of care. Our FDA-cleared technology is the first objective standard for making oral health decisions — so that dentists can detect pathologies with precision and educate patients with confidence.
